First son Muhoozi to Bobi Wine: You can never intimidate us; if you want to fight we will simply defeat you

Presidential Advisor on special operations, First son Gen Muhoozi Kainerugaba is this afternoon generating different tweets about the different events happening in the country.

Muhoozi has sent a strong message to his ‘former friend’ Bobi Wine a few hours after he got duly nominated to run for presidency in the 2021 elections on the National Unity Platform (NUP) ticket.

The First son says he has for long been warning Bobi Wine not to go against the current status quo especially if he wants to use violence to challenge it.

“I told you my young brother, that you can NEVER intimidate us. We are much stronger than you can ever imagine being. If you want to fight we will simply defeat you. We want peace! But if you attempt to fight us then bring it on!,” Muhhozi said in a tweet.

Before warning Bobi Wine, Muhoozi tweeted cautioning all those trying to use the army to oust his father.

“There is no soldier in the UPDF who does not look up to Mzee Museveni as a father, many consider him a grandfather. Those who think they can use the military against the country are daydreaming!,” he said.
